Serge Gumienny (born 14 April 1972, in Sint-Truiden) was a former Belgian football referee. He frequently operates in the Belgian First Division, Belgian Second Division and Belgian Cup. Occasionally he referees a matches in the Dutch Eredivisie, the UEFA Intertoto Cup, the UEFA Europa League and the UEFA Champions League. He also has whistled matches overseas and frequently operates as fourth official in the games refereed by Frank De Bleeckere. On 25 December 2008 he got promoted to the European A-category (Elite development). He has whistled 250 games in the Belgian first division.
